STEVENS POINT — For SPASH Senior Saralyn Carcy, she will soon go from being a Panther to a Blue Devil.
After achieving a fourth year academic award, as well as winning 2019 Student of the Year for English, Carcy now has her sights set on Durham, NC, as she will attend Duke University in the fall.
Carcy, who played on SPASH’s rugby team, initially didn’t plan to attend Duke, but applied as a long shot. However, it can be said that ‘you miss 100 percent of the shots you don’t take’.
“I definitely did not set out to attend Duke,” said Carcy. “I had applied early decision as a long shot, and fully intended to attend Marquette or the University of Minnesota.”
However, Carcy now looks forward from the switch from red and black to navy blue and white.
“When I received my acceptance letter I was ecstatic and knew that it was the place for me.” said Carcy.
Carcy will go for a double major in Public Policy and Political Science. She one day hopes to find a position within government, but not as a politician. Carcy throws back her successes to her support system.
“I attribute my success to my supportive family and my faith.”
